Page 1 sur 1

Pb avec setVehicleAmmo

Posté : mer. 7 avr. 2010, 23:33
par =[TTK]= Yourry
Rah, j'enrage, je ne comprend pas une chose:
la commande dans le déclencheur ou l'init de la voiture, mavoiture setVehicleAmmo 0 (qui dit pas de munition à ma voiture) marche !
maintenant pour remettre des munitions j'ai mis mavoiture setVehicleAmmo 1 dans un déclencheur en surac. Mon déclancheur marche mais ne remet pas de munitions dans la voiture....
Bizard, avec setfuel (du même style) sa marche !!!
L'idée de mettre "ne pas tirer" dans l'ordre de déplacement ne marche pas ! Les IA me canardes quand même !!!! ou alors elles ne tirent jamais (même si je met "ouvrir le feu"
Un déclencheur c'est ponctuel et pas permanent quand même ? parce que à part cette explication, je sèche....

EDIT: arf, quand je me dis que j'ai pas de chance: http://forums.bistudio.com/showthread.php?t=79056
c'est pas pour rien, en gros quand setvehicleammo 1 ne fonctionne que si il reste quelques munitions et le cas échéant, il ne fonctionne pas .....
je vais voir du cotés des script de "repair, réarm et refuel" pour isoler et faire juste un réarm...

Re: Pb avec setVehicleAmmo

Posté : jeu. 8 avr. 2010, 01:03
par =[TTK]= Clem
( c"est écrit dans le post de bis forums que tu as mis)
si ce que tu veux c'est virer les munitions et les remettre par déclencheur ou vice versa :

tu utilise les commandes addmagazine et removemagazine exemple Momo removemagazine "100Rnd_127x99_M2" ;

pour cette metode laborieuse il te faut les class names des chargeurs de tes vehicules : ( le premier liens pour avoir le classnames du vehicules et l'autre pour les magazines)

http://www.clan-ado.fr/wiki/doku.php?id=edition2:tuto5

http://community.bistudio.com/wiki/ArmA ... ic_Weapons



missions demo : tu ouvre l'editeur et tu place un type tu sauvegarde sous le nom de momo ,tu quites arma tu vas dans ton dossier missions tu cherche le dossier momo , tu edites le mission.sqm avec notepad ou autres,tu efface tout et tu remplace par ceci et tu sauvegarde et puis tu charge la mission dans l'editeur

Code : Tout sélectionner

version=11;
class Mission
{
	addOns[]=
	{
		"cacharacters2",
		"CAWheeled",
		"utes"
	};
	addOnsAuto[]=
	{
		"CAWheeled",
		"cacharacters2",
		"utes"
	};
	randomSeed=14916894;
	class Intel
	{
		resistanceEast=1;
		startWeather=0.39999998;
		forecastWeather=0.25;
		year=2008;
		month=10;
		day=11;
		hour=14;
		minute=20;
	};
	class Groups
	{
		items=11;
		class Item0
		{
			side="WEST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3392.8738,19,3597.3625};
					azimut=87.136406;
					id=0;
					side="WEST";
					vehicle="HMMWV_M2";
					player="PLAY CDG";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
					text="va";
				};
			};
			class Waypoints
			{
				items=6;
				class Item0
				{
					position[]={3521.4905,19,3597.0862};
					combatMode="GREEN";
					speed="NORMAL";
					combat="CARELESS";
					class Effects
					{
					};
					showWP="NEVER";
				};
				class Item1
				{
					position[]={4079.2683,19,3594.531};
					class Effects
					{
					};
					showWP="NEVER";
				};
				class Item2
				{
					position[]={4081.5459,19,3624.7224};
					class Effects
					{
					};
					showWP="NEVER";
				};
				class Item3
				{
					position[]={3675.3159,19,3623.0146};
					class Effects
					{
					};
					showWP="NEVER";
				};
				class Item4
				{
					position[]={3397.3108,19,3621.3318};
					class Effects
					{
					};
					showWP="NEVER";
				};
				class Item5
				{
					position[]={3371.0452,19,3616.7793};
					type="CYCLE";
					class Effects
					{
					};
					showWP="NEVER";
				};
			};
		};
		class Item1
		{
			side="WEST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3719.8826,18.936579,3556.3416};
					azimut=2.8644888;
					id=1;
					side="WEST";
					vehicle="USMC_Soldier";
					player="PLAYER COMMANDER";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item2
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3770.437,19,3634.3359};
					azimut=-179.39717;
					id=2;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item3
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3605.7358,18.90288,3569.7109};
					azimut=363.25381;
					id=3;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item4
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3811.8345,18.943892,3574.3896};
					azimut=365.13367;
					id=4;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item5
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={4067.3691,19,3646.0706};
					azimut=48.250301;
					id=6;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item6
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={4041.9937,19,3571.9797};
					azimut=48.250301;
					id=5;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item7
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={4019.2256,18.961035,3643.8962};
					azimut=48.250301;
					id=7;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item8
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3402.8062,19,3635.1196};
					azimut=48.250301;
					id=8;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item9
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3387.7471,18.901344,3569.8645};
					azimut=48.250301;
					id=9;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
		class Item10
		{
			side="EAST";
			class Vehicles
			{
				items=1;
				class Item0
				{
					position[]={3626.179,19,3637.6292};
					azimut=48.250301;
					id=10;
					side="EAST";
					vehicle="RU_Soldier";
					leader=1;
					lock="UNLOCKED";
					skill=0.60000002;
					ammo=0;
				};
			};
		};
	};
	class Sensors
	{
		items=4;
		class Item0
		{
			position[]={3488.3171,19,3601.0483};
			b=500;
			rectangular=1;
			activationBy="WEST";
			interruptable=1;
			age="UNKNOWN";
			expActiv="va addmagazine ""100Rnd_127x99_M2"" ; va addmagazine ""100Rnd_127x99_M2""; ";
			class Effects
			{
			};
		};
		class Item1
		{
			position[]={3700.7925,19,3608.731};
			b=500;
			rectangular=1;
			activationBy="WEST";
			interruptable=1;
			age="UNKNOWN";
			expActiv="va removemagazine ""100Rnd_127x99_M2"" ; va removemagazine ""100Rnd_127x99_M2"" ; ";
			class Effects
			{
			};
		};
		class Item2
		{
			position[]={3858.1162,19,3608.5828};
			b=500;
			rectangular=1;
			activationBy="WEST";
			interruptable=1;
			age="UNKNOWN";
			expActiv="va removemagazine ""100Rnd_127x99_M2"" ; va removemagazine ""100Rnd_127x99_M2"" ; ";
			class Effects
			{
			};
		};
		class Item3
		{
			position[]={4100.9097,19,3606.541};
			b=500;
			rectangular=1;
			activationBy="WEST";
			interruptable=1;
			age="UNKNOWN";
			expActiv="va addmagazine ""100Rnd_127x99_M2"" ; va addmagazine ""100Rnd_127x99_M2""; ";
			class Effects
			{
			};
		};
	};
};
class Intro
{
	addOns[]=
	{
		"utes"
	};
	addOnsAuto[]=
	{
		"utes"
	};
	randomSeed=12792094;
	class Intel
	{
		startWeather=0.40000001;
		forecastWeather=0.25;
		year=2008;
		month=10;
		day=11;
		hour=14;
		minute=20;
	};
};
class OutroWin
{
	addOns[]=
	{
		"utes"
	};
	addOnsAuto[]=
	{
		"utes"
	};
	randomSeed=8556359;
	class Intel
	{
		startWeather=0.40000001;
		forecastWeather=0.25;
		year=2008;
		month=10;
		day=11;
		hour=14;
		minute=20;
	};
};
class OutroLoose
{
	addOns[]=
	{
		"utes"
	};
	addOnsAuto[]=
	{
		"utes"
	};
	randomSeed=11432873;
	class Intel
	{
		startWeather=0.40000001;
		forecastWeather=0.25;
		year=2008;
		month=10;
		day=11;
		hour=14;
		minute=20;
	};
};

Re: Pb avec setVehicleAmmo

Posté : jeu. 8 avr. 2010, 10:30
par =[TTK]= Yourry
Merci clem, je n'avais pensé à jouer sur les munitions des M2 avec addmagazine :oops:
Sa marche sur ma missions, je te remercie, sa vaut bien 5 chaislong ...